Standard substitutes in Santa Rosa with a minimum of 60 college credits received a 78-cent raise at the start of this school year to $10 per hour, bringing them in line with the new minimum wage standards. Now that all the pieces of the agreement have been discussed, the tentative agreement will to be sent to all schools in the district for teachers to vote before the plan is taken to the school board. Teacher salary increase Under the tentative agreement, the minimum salary for 10-month teachers will increase from $45,500 to $47,500 effective July 1, per the tentative agreement. Certified substitute teachers with a bachelors degree or higher in Santa Rosa County earn $10.97 per hour for shifts of seven and half hours totaling $82.28 per day.
